Drake Maye’s New England Patriots will face the Seattle Seahawks in Super Bowl 60 on Sunday. While Maye has enjoyed a stellar 2025 season so far, Patriots insider Mike Reiss has raised some concerns about the QB’s shoulder issues heading into the big game.

On Saturday, Reiss appeared on the “Dudes on Dudes” podcast with former Patriots legends Rob Gronkowski and Julian Edelman to share an update on Maye’s shoulder.

“So, I haven’t seen anything, which makes me a little uneasy,” Reiss said when asked if he had an update on Maye’s shoulder (23:03). “Because usually, we go to practice and see it … the arm, he didn’t throw. So they were resting him last week.”

Looking to predict NFL playoff Scenarios? Try our NFL Playoff Predictor for real-time simulations and stay ahead of the game!

Maye said he felt his shoulder turn a corner while on the Patriots’ flight to San Francisco on Sunday.

On Wednesday, Maye was a full participant in practice and said he was feeling great ahead of the big game.

“I’m feeling great. I’m so fortunate to be out here with these guys,” Maye said.

Maye will play a critical role in the Patriots’ offense against Seattle on Sunday.

Drake Maye finished as the runner-up for the 2025 MVP award. The Patriots QB was pipped to the award by the LA Rams signal-caller, Matthew Stafford.

Stafford finished with 24 first-place votes and garnered 366 points. Meanwhile, Maye got 23 first-place votes and tallied 361 total points.

Although Maye narrowly missed out on the MVP award, he will be aiming to secure the biggest team prize for the Patriots on Sunday.
